Key Facts

  • Self-employment tax covers both the employee and employer share of FICA — 12.4% Social Security + 2.9% Medicare = 15.3% total.
  • Only 92.35% of net earnings ($6,852,370) are subject to SE tax; IRS allows this reduction to account for the employer half.
  • You can deduct half the SE tax ($110,278) from your gross income, reducing federal income tax.
